Influence of Sunshine Intensity



Often, the strength of sunshine can substantially influence the efficiency of solar panels. When the sunshine is solid and direct, your photovoltaic panels produce even more electrical power. Nevertheless, throughout cloudy days or when the sun goes to a low angle, the panels obtain less sunshine, minimizing their effectiveness. To make the most of the energy result of your solar panels, it's essential to mount them in areas with sufficient sunlight exposure throughout the day. Think about variables like shielding from close-by trees or buildings that might obstruct sunshine and reduce the panels' efficiency.

To enhance the effectiveness of your solar panels, frequently clean them to remove any kind of dust, dirt, or debris that might be blocking sunlight absorption. In addition, ensure that your panels are angled properly to receive one of the most direct sunlight possible.

Impact of Temperature Level Changes



When temperature level changes happen, they can have a significant influence on the efficiency of photovoltaic panels. Photovoltaic panel operate best in cooler temperature levels, making them more reliable on moderate days compared to exceptionally hot ones. As the temperature level enhances, photovoltaic panels can experience a decline in effectiveness because of a phenomenon called the temperature coefficient. This result triggers a reduction in voltage output, ultimately impacting the overall power manufacturing of the panels.
